Palihapitia drew attention to the current investment climate, asserting that, despite the emerging challenges in many global markets, the United States remains the most attractive destination for capital. He spoke of conversations with multi-deca-billionaires who expressed the same sentiment — there is a scarcity of viable investment opportunities outside the U.S. He pointed to geopolitical uncertainties in countries like China and India and noted that Europe is perceived as nearly uninvestable. This reinforces the idea that the U.S. is still viewed as a “shining beacon” for investors.
